Zoomqa Announces Relocation to Atlanta, Georgia

Zoomqa decides to relocate its headquarters to the Atlanta, Georgia metropolitan area beginning in January 2012.

2012-01-10
ATLANTA, GA, January 10, 2012 (Press-News.org) Zoomqa, a prominent writing and web design company, is pleased to announce its relocation to the metro Atlanta area effective January 1, 2012. In an effort to tap into a growing and more viable business market, Zoomqa has situated its professional interests in becoming a growing part of the Atlanta community and its surrounding areas. Zoomqa will continue to provide writing and web design services to national and international clients.

"We are interested in harvesting our continuous and maturing ability to extend a largely competitive realm of writing and web design solutions for everyone from the everyday individual, to the business and growing professional," says Jasmin James, Chief Content Officer, Zoomqa, LLC.

In addition to the growth potential that accompanies being a business in the flourishing metro market, Atlanta offers Zoomqa the opportunity to explore the diversity of business-2-business and business-2-consumer relationships and transactions.

Zoomqa is an Atlanta-based writing and web design company. The company deals largely with personal, professional and business needs of clients investing in writing and web design services.
